Electronic Technician
Electronic Instrumentation Technician
£30 Ph FCSA Umbrella (this role is deemed inside IR35) / Paye £22.00 ph
This role will support the Emissions Measurement Services department in our dedicated site in Peterborough, UK.
 
The candidate needs the knowledge, base skills, and experience to be able to install, service and / or calibrate our emissions measurement equipment, this will include assisting engineers in conducting technical investigations of current and future emissions measurement technologies and processes in a laboratory environment.
 
Key Responsibilities:
- Practical, hands-on responsibility for evaluating and deploying measurement equipment
- Operating measurement equipment and conducting diagnostic investigations
- Total Preventative Maintenance (TPM) and calibration of emissions measurement equipment
- Modifications to facility plant/test rigs and equipment
- Evaluating products and processes in the emissions measurement discipline


  • Provide first line breakdown cover
  • Electronic or Instrumentation background, aerospace, rail network backgrounds would be considered.
If you have experience with Fault Finding and repair of Electronic Instruments, Measurement Equipment or Telemetry Equipment the company will offer training for this role
  
£30 ph FCSA Umbrella (this role is deemed inside IR35
£22 ph paye
 
Very long term (min 12-24 mths initially) likely to extend even further
 
This role is on days for the initial 12 – 18, but may eventually go onto a shift pattern, operating on a 24/7 support shift pattern and comes with a 22% uplift across all shifts – Earlies (05:30-14:00), Days (07:00-16:30), Afternoons (13:00-22:30). This role includes weekend working (1 in 4), day shifts
